El Torito - San Leandro (CA 94577)
About the Business
El Torito - San Leandro (CA 94577) deals with mexican food, mexican restaurant, mexican food that delivers and restaurant deals near me. The business is located at 5 San Leandro Marina, San Leandro (CA 94577). You can find more details about El Torito - San Leandro (CA 94577) location on the map. The GPS coordinates are: 37.6993159, -122.1908305. It was founded in 2013 and Mexican restaurant in San Leandro maker the core business of this company. The payment method they accept is cash, credit cards. Being located in United States, they accept USD as the payment currency. You can quickly call El Torito - San Leandro (CA 94577) via phone number +1-510-351-8825, and you can send an e-mail or visit their website for more information.